9. A Detailed Comparison of Postal Options for Creators

Choosing the right postal service affects delivery speed, cost, and customer satisfaction. The table below compares popular USPS options relevant for TikTok creators shipping domestically.

Service Delivery Time Cost Range Tracking Included Ideal Use Case
First-Class Package Service 2-5 business days $4–$7 Yes Light parcels under 1 lb, budget-friendly
Priority Mail 1-3 business days $8–$15 Yes Heavier parcels, faster mid-range shipping
Priority Mail Express Overnight to 2 days $25–$50 Yes Urgent deliveries, premium customers
Media Mail 2-8 business days $3–$5 Limited Books & media items, cost-effective but slow
International First-Class Package 7-21 days $15–$40 Varies by destination Light international parcels
Pro Tip: Creators should balance cost and speed based on their niche audience expectations and product type. For example, art prints might be fine with slower shipping, but custom merchandise demands expedited service.
